Pan Seared Fish With Orange Salsa is a fresh and light dish that is gluten free, Whole 30 compliant and simple to prepare.
Ingredients
2 teaspoon olive oil
1 lb mild white fish such as tilapia, cod
¼ teaspoon garlic powder
¼ teaspoon coriander
salt and pepper
For the Orange Salsa:
2 cup diced orange (about 3-4 oranges)
½ cup chopped cilantro
⅓ cup finely diced red onion
½ jalapeƱo (about 2 tablespoons)
2 teaspoons fresh garlic
juice of one lime
pinch of salt and pepper
Instructions
In a bowl, mix together all the ingredients for the salsa. Set aside or refrigerate until ready to use.
Season fish with the spices. Heat olive oil in a large non stick skillet over medium high heat. Place fish in skillet and cook 2-3 minutes or until flakey.
Plate and top with orange salsa. You can also wrap this in a corn tortilla, add shredded cabbage and guacamole and enjoy a fish taco.
Notes
For even better flavor, grill the fish on the barbecue grill.
